Output 1850b11cc3edb34d67f668aae0dbaa29f4ec011c07879f719f10f07a445855ad:8

value
66900
script pubkey
OP_0 OP_PUSHBYTES_20 380d85d15ea8fa3ab38556f6c33db35d40c9a471
address
bc1q8qxct5274rar4vu92mmvx0dnt4qvnfr3tptwnl
transaction
1850b11cc3edb34d67f668aae0dbaa29f4ec011c07879f719f10f07a445855ad
confirmations
110052
spent
true